6th grade Figurative Language and Part of Speech Review

For Feb. 12 test - examples

AB
PersonificationThe sun smiles down on us.
HyperboleHe was so tall he could kiss the moon.
OnomatopoeiaThe basketball thwacked the backboard.
MetaphorHe is a giraffe.
SimileHe is as tall as a giraffe.
AlliterationBonnie put bones in Brownie's bowl.
AnalogyUp:down :: left:right
Antonymsshort/tall
SynonymsSmile/grin
homophonesate/eight
Compound wordsseventy-eight, all right, sunshine
Nounperson, place or thing
Common noundesk, boy, school
Proper nounSandra, Doug, Greenville Middle School
Pronounhe, she, it
Adjectiveblue, round, thin
IdiomThe team was ready to throw in the towel.
appositiveThe cat, yellow and fuzzy, at the mouse.
genresmystery, biography, realistic fiction, poetry
contractionscan't, wouldn't, hadn't, I'd
